The 20AD011F2AYYANG1 AC drive, part of the Allen Bradley PowerFlex 70 series, operates at an input voltage of 480 VAC within a 3-phase configuration. Designed for efficiency, this drive features a power output of 5.6 kW (7.5 HP) and a current rating of 11 A.

| Manufacturer | Allen Bradley |
|---|---|
| Product Type | AC Drive |
| Product Line | PowerFlex 70 |
| Part Number | 20AD011F2AYYANG1 |
| Weight | 12.00 lbs (5.44 kg) |
| Voltage Rating | 480 VAC |
| Voltage Type | 3-phase |
| Rated Frequency | 50/60 Hz |
| ND Current Rating | 11 A |
| Power Output (kW) | 5.6 kW |
| Power Output (HP) | 7.5 HP |
| Frame Size | C |
| Enclosure Type | IP20/NEMA 1 Front, IP66/NEMA 4X/12 Back |
| HMI Module | Digital LCD |
| Brake IGBT | Yes |
| Brake Resistor | Yes |
| Communication Slot | None |
| Control Type and I/O Voltage | Enhanced (with Safe-Off) |
| Feedback Device | Encoder, 12V/5V |
The Allen Bradley 20AD011F2AYYANG1 is a robust AC drive ideal for various motor control applications. Operating on a voltage of 480 VAC, this drive is designed to work with a 3-phase electrical system. The unit delivers a notable power output of 5.6 kW, equivalent to approximately 7.5 horsepower. It can handle a non-duty current of 11 Amps, providing reliable performance for diverse operational needs.
This drive features a frame size categorized as Size C, which is suitable for various installation scenarios. Enclosure specifications indicate that it is rated IP20/NEMA 1 at the front, ensuring basic protection. The rear configuration boasts an IP66/NEMA 4X/12 rating, offering superior resistance against dust and water ingress.
The human-machine interface (HMI) consists of a digital LCD, providing clear visual feedback. A brake IGBT is included in the design, along with a brake resistor, enhancing the drive's dynamic braking capability. Regarding control, the drive employs an enhanced type with Safe-Off functionality to ensure safe operation.
Feedback is facilitated through an encoder with both 12V and 5V output options, fostering precise motor control. However, it is essential to note that there is no communication slot available, which may limit integration with extensive networks or higher-level control systems.
